At Teclib’, we firmly believe that the strength of our open-source ecosystem lies in the power of partnerships. Last week, our Channel Manager for Brazil, Nicolas Maymil, visited our partner Pellissari Soluções in Ponta Grossa (PR), further deepening the collaboration that has been key to expanding GLPI’s presence in southern Brazil.

Invited by João, founder and director of PLSS, Nicolas spent two intensive days engaging with the entire PLSS team. These discussions were rich and fruitful focused on identifying new opportunities with GLPI, exchanging strategies, and exploring new possibilities for synergy that will strengthen our mutual growth.

A collaborative spirit and shared vision

During this visit, several meetings took place between Nicolas and the PLSS management team, composed of Joao Pellissari, Laís Leal, Fábio Maia, and Sergio Paschenda. These discussions highlighted that this collaboration is based on shared values and a common goal: to provide robust and accessible IT service management to companies throughout Brazil, as well as locally in Ponta Grossa.

Nicolas also had the opportunity to present the scope and ambitions of the partnership between Teclib’ and PLSS during a Town Meeting that brought together the entire PLSS team.

On Friday, October 25, we had the pleasure of welcoming our partners from around the world to the Palazzo Anantara in Rome for the 2nd edition of our GLPI Partner’s Day.

This event, designed to strengthen ties with our community and share the latest updates on GLPI, began at 4:30 PM with the reception of participants.

The conference started at 5:30 PM with an opening speech by our CEO, Pascal Aubry, followed by Loïc Le Fur, Sales Director, and his team of channel managers who work directly with our partners. Daniela Buxo, Marketing Manager, then presented key marketing statistics, our social media presence, and the outlook for the coming year.

We had the pleasure of welcoming Chloé Robin, Director of the web agency Buy The Way, who unveiled the future GLPI website, coming soon. Alexandre Delaunay, GLPI Product Owner, and Arthur Schaefer, GLPI Tech Writer, then captivated the audience by presenting the new features of GLPI 11 and upcoming functionalities.

The session concluded with a Q&A session, providing an enriching exchange between the Teclib team and the partners.

At 7:00 PM, it was time to enjoy an aperitif on the rooftop of the Palazzo Anantara, offering a splendid view of Rome. The evening continued at 8:00 PM with a convivial dinner, where discussions, laughter, and intercultural exchanges marked the end of this unforgettable day.

Every year, we get together from different parts of the world, to celebrate our famous Teclib' Day, a friendly and professional event where we talk about Teclib's progress and future plans and, of course, spend a good time together. This year's event was on Thursday, June 13, at Tronchay Farm in Courville-sur-Eure which is also the Ferme du Tronchay Gallet, where the famous Schorle du Beauperché is produced. We also celebrated Teclib's 15th anniversary! 🎉 🥳

The event started with a warm welcome for employees with coffee and croissants, and some casual conversation.We then had professional presentations to talk about our expectations, developments, and our goals for the end of 2024 and 2025.We started with Loïc Lefur, Sales director, who introduced his team of Channel Managers:Samra Mola: Channel Manager based in Italy.Virginie Nivard: Channel Manager based in Ireland.Anna Kostrzewska: Channel manager based in Poland.-Christian Casalegno: Channel Manager based in Spain.

Next, Daniela Buxó, Marketing Manager at Teclib', shared statistics about the business in terms of marketing and goals for this year and next year.

After that, was the technical team's time. Alexandre Delaunay and the product team, spoke about news and developments in GLPI and future releases such as GLPI Carbon, GLPI v11, and much more that we will share with you soon.

Chloé Robin, Buy The Way's director, along with Alexandre Fageon, the Consulting Director, presented their new website, which you can find here: https://buy-the-way.com/ and also discussed their clients, developments, and objectives.

To conclude the presentations, our CEO, Pascal Aubry, spoke about financial figures, objectives, recruitment, and more. He also thanked each of us for our work over the years and set the tone for enjoying this exciting day!

Last but not least, our Teclib' Edition's director, François LEGASTELOIS, wanted to highlight the full participation of his team, including R&D, Product, Cloud, Administration, Marketing, Support, Professional Services, Sales, and Legal. He also extended his sincere thanks to our CEO, Pascal.
